This was my entry to the Samurai Showdown. This is a beautiful sculpt, which I very much enjoyed painting. I did a fair amount of shading and highlighting on the dress, adding more after the dullcote, but I'm not sure it's as evident as it should be. I was going for an aged ivory look on her hair accessory, and I'm pretty happy with that.
The base was made using a rubber stamp on DAS self-hardening clay. I believe this was a suggestion from Enchantra over on the Reaper Miniature forums. I wanted her to be in a palace type setting.
